<idAbs>Dynamic Series of layers from Hurricane Matthew in Central Virginia Beach, VA, Driven by Dr. Loftis at VIMS' (W&amp;M) Street Level Hydrodynamic Model from 00:00-23:00 UTC on 10/9/2016. Model used spatially-varying rainfall inputs supplied by 21 rain gauges (12 of HRSD's and 9 from the City of Virginia Beach's), spatially varying soil infiltration defined by 1m resolution land cover data similar to Loftis et al.'s publication in the Journal of Coastal Research (2016), and tidal (Dirichlet) open boundary conditions provided by 3 USGS tide gauges near the edges of the domain's extent.</idAbs>
